Geneva City Council meetings scheduled with executive session and Loomis Woods housing action

Geneva City Council has scheduled two special meetings next week at City Hall, both of which will be held in the second-floor conference room.

The first meeting is set for 6 p.m. Tuesday, Dec. 16. According to the agenda, the meeting will begin with a call to order by Mayor Steve Valentino, followed by the Pledge of Allegiance and roll call. The council will then enter executive session to discuss the employment history of a particular person before adjourning. No public action items are listed on the agenda for that meeting.

A second special meeting is scheduled for 5:30 p.m. Wednesday, Dec. 17, also at City Hall. That agenda includes a resolution amending a previously approved resolution related to the future of Loomis Woods. Council will consider amending Resolution 72-2025, which originally established a public hearing for comment on a proposed change in use of Loomis Woods from a city park and recreation area to sale for housing.

Under the amended resolution, the public hearing is now set for Jan. 7, 2025, at 7 p.m. in the Geneva City Hall Council Chambers. The original hearing date had been scheduled for Jan. 4, 2025. The agenda also includes a discussion item on council foundation and orientation before adjournment.

Both meetings are open to the public, except for any portion conducted in executive session as allowed under state law.
